Understanding the Ideal pH for Hydroponics:
The pH scale measures the acidity or alkalinity of a solution, with 7 being neutral. For most plants, including those in hydroponic systems, the ideal pH range is slightly acidic, typically between 5.5 and 6.5. This range ensures optimal nutrient availability, allowing plants to thrive and develop robustly.

Common Questions About pH in Hydroponics:
Why is pH Important in Hydroponics?
Answer: pH directly affects nutrient availability. If the pH is too high or too low, certain essential nutrients may become unavailable to plants, leading to nutrient deficiencies and stunted growth.How Often Should pH be Checked in a Hydroponic System?
Answer: Regular pH monitoring is crucial. It's recommended to check the pH daily, especially in the nutrient reservoir, as fluctuations can occur due to nutrient uptake, evaporation, and other environmental factors.Can I Use pH Up or pH Down Products with Metrop Fertilizer?
Answer: Yes, pH adjusting products can be used in conjunction with Metrop Fertilizer. However, it's essential to follow the recommended application rates and monitor pH closely to avoid drastic fluctuations.What Happens If pH is Out of Range?
Answer: If pH deviates from the optimal range, plants may experience nutrient deficiencies or toxicities. This can lead to poor growth, nutrient lockout, and overall diminished crop yields.
